Beginning April 1st 2013, the City of El Paso Department of Public Health will be offering extended hours to clients by staying open until 8:00 p.m. on Thursdays. The changes come after more than 2,000 surveys were administered in March of 2011 and 2012. The documents were reviewed to see what clients felt could be done to improve service.
“The change to our operational hours will make immunization services more accessible to working parents without having to miss work; in addition, children will not miss school when they need immunizations,” said Alejandra Rodarte, Public Health Supervisor.
As part of the changes, all Immunization Centers will be closed on Friday, Saturday, and Sunday. The following is the new schedule of operations:
Northeast & Westside
Monday – Wednesday: 7 a.m. – 6 p.m.
Thursday: 9 a.m. – 8 p.m.
Ysleta, Tigua & Henderson
Monday – Wednesday: 6:30 a.m. – 5:30 p.m.
Thursday: 9 a.m. – 8 p.m.
